About the Session

Deploying AI in imaging is no longer about proof of concept. It is about making solutions work reliably in the real world.  

This panel brings together industry leaders to share the hard-earned lessons, practical strategies, and critical success factors that separate successful AI deployments from stalled pilots.   

From workflow integration and stakeholder buy-in to validation, regulation, and ROI, panelists will crack the code on what it really takes to make imaging AI succeed at scale. 

Objectives 

  • Identify the key organizational, technical, and regulatory factors that drive successful AI implementation in imaging. 
  • Analyze lessons learned from real-world deployments, including workflow integration and clinician adoption. 
  • Explore strategies for measuring impact and ensuring sustainable value from AI solutions.
